
Bethesda bigwig Todd Howard has finally touched base on when we can expect an update on Starfield, which has been strongly rumoured to release on PS5 for several years now.
While he didn’t speak specifically about Sony’s system, he did refer to an upcoming update his team’s been working on, which was actually shown secretly to press and media behind closed doors last year.
In an interview with Kinda Funny, he said:
“We’re moving into a phase where we’re ready to talk about Starfield. We’ve been doing a lot of work we like a lot. It’s not Starfield 2.0, I’ve seen a lot of [people talking about that]. So, for expectation setting, if you already love Starfield I think you’re going to love this. It’s updates and things which change the game not in an isolated way but in a meta way. But if Starfield’s something you didn’t connect with or found boring then I don’t think this is going to change that.”

So, it doesn’t sound like this is going to be a reinvention of the game like originally rumoured. But it does make sense for the PS5 version to release alongside these alterations, which should hopefully make the whole experience a bit better.
Howard wouldn’t say when the announcement would be made, but he promised it’s “coming soon”. One previous rumour pegged the reveal for March ahead of an April release date, which would align with the comments being made here.
It’ll be interesting to see how well the game resonates on PlayStation, because despite being touted as the next big thing, it’s got a pretty middling reputation these days.
